Rekindling Venus is a a 26-minute film metaphor for global cooperation on climate change. It uses image and sound to fully immerse us in an underwater world.
It draws its name from the hope to rekindle our responsibility for the marine world, and to inspire an intention to act as a global community to reduce the threats to the world’s oceans that are the direct result of climate change.
Rekindling Venus is an extraordinary journey into a mysterious realm of fluorescent coral reefs, bioluminescent sea creatures and rare marine life, revealing a complex community living in the oceans most threatened by climate change. The Australian Embassy in Belgrade will launch 'Rekindling Venus' on 05 June at the Belgrade Planetarium.
